Mean value, dispersion and asymmetry coefficient for distribution function of charge induction process in ionization-type detectors with uniform field

Creators

Description

Expressions for mean value, dispersion and distribution function asymmetry coefficient of charge induction process in ionization-type detectors with a homogeneous field are derived using a characteristic function formalism. The detectors can represent a semiconducting detector of superpure material, detector with p-i-n structure as well as an ionization chamber with liquid or gaseous working substance
